This study aimed to asses previous research results about bio-physiological alterations during pregnancy and postpartum, and make clear outlook about prevalence and related factors of sleep disorders during pregnancy and postpartum. In this review, the articles that published from 2000 to 2019 were reviewed. Related articles were searched from databases in English language. After evaluation of inclusion and exclusion criteria, articles were chosen and reviewed based on the University of York strategies. Sleep disorders in present study were classified according to the International Classification of Sleep Disorders-3. The search revealed 4449 articles, after evaluating and assessing qualified articles, finally 56 article selected to review. According to the results of this review, The prevalence of sleep disorders was almost 76%–97% in whole pregnancy. The most common sleep disorders included central disorders of hyper somnolence (waking up in the middle of the night, daytime sleepiness, sleeplessness) or insomnia, sleep-related movement disorders (restless legs syndrome), sleep related breathing disorders (obstructive sleep apnea), and parasomnia. In addition, sleep disorder may continue 3–12 months postpartum (33.2%). Sleep disorders induced by physiological processes (fetal movement, excessive weight gain, male sex of the fetus, and multiparty), health-related risks (metabolism disorders, cardiovascular diseases, and mood disorders), and physical or sexual abuse in childhood. In addition, these disorders could have maternal outcomes that can be greatest trigger to postpartum psychiatric disorders and fetal outcomes that have harmful sequences during childhood (sexual, fertility, emotional, and cognitive problems). Health care providers should evaluate the mothers’ sleep quality because sleep disorder leads to harmful consequences in fetuses and children.

Sleep disorders are among the main comorbidities in patients with a Disorder of Consciousness (DOC). Given the key role of sleep in neural and cognitive functioning, detecting and treating sleep disorders in DOCs might be an effective therapeutic strategy to boost consciousness recovery and levels of awareness. To date, no systematic reviews have been conducted that explore the effect of sleep treatments in DOCs; thus, we systematically reviewed the existing studies on both pharmacological and non-pharmacological treatments for sleep disorders in DOCs. Among 2267 assessed articles, only 7 were included in the systematic review. The studies focused on two sleep disorder categories (sleep-related breathing disorders and circadian rhythm dysregulation) treated with both pharmacological (Modafinil and Intrathecal Baclofen) and non-pharmacological (positive airway pressure, bright light stimulation, and central thalamic deep brain stimulation) interventions. Although the limited number of studies and their heterogeneity do not allow generalized conclusions, all the studies highlighted the effectiveness of treatments on both sleep disorders and levels of awareness. For this reason, clinical and diagnostic evaluations able to detect sleep disorders in DOC patients should be adopted in the clinical routine for the purpose of intervening promptly with the most appropriate treatment.

Digital therapeutics (DTx) are products that provide evidence-based interventions driven by high-quality software programs to prevent, manage, or treat a medical disease. DTx are receiving increasing attention as a new therapeutic approach. Several DTx for insomnia are on the market, some of which have received approval by national regulatory agencies. DTx for insomnia are usually based on cognitive behavioral therapy for insomnia. No DTx for other sleep disorders, such as narcolepsy or sleep-related breathing disorders, have received regulatory authority approval as a medical device. DTx have the substantial benefits of being accessible and relatively low-cost. However, several issues related to DTx have not yet been fully resolved, and discussions regarding DTx are still in the early stages. To use DTx for sleep disorders as an effective treatment option in the future, considering the current status of DTx is necessary. This review discusses definitions and background of DTx; specific DTx for insomnia that have been developed; use of DTx for sleep and related psychiatric comorbid symptoms; global regulatory processes for DTx, including prescribing and medical billing issues; and remaining challenges regarding the use of DTx.

AbstractAims There is increasing recognition that sleep disturbances can affect lifestyle, economy and health. General dental practitioners (GDPs) can play a vital role in helping to identify at-risk patients through screening as well as aid in the management of these conditions. The aim of this study was to assess the knowledge of UK-based GDPs in relation to sleep-related breathing disorders (SRBDs).Material and methods A questionnaire was developed to assess GDPs' knowledge of SRBDs and their current practice in relation to the management of SRBDs, and identify the factors associated with improved knowledge and management. A volunteer sample was recruited from social media platforms and conference attendees.Results In total, 152 GDPs completed the questionnaire; 101 (66% [95% CI 59%,74%]) agreed that GDPs should ask their patients about sleep disorders, while only 82 (54% [95% CI 46%,62%]) confirmed that they actually asked their patients about the problem. On a 22-point knowledge scale, the mean score was 12.93 (95%CI 12.23, 13.63). Postgraduate education (F = 5.47; p = 0.001), increasing age (r = 0.23; p = 0.005) and GDP workplace (F = 4.98; p = 0.008) contributed to a higher knowledge score. GDPs were strongly in favour of having more information (N = 141; 93% [95% CI 87%,97%]).Conclusion Although GDPs' knowledge of SRBDs was better than anticipated, they clearly felt a need for further information and training. There is a compelling case to include this subject in the undergraduate dental curriculum.

Hypersomnias are disorders associated with excessive daytime sleepiness not related to sleep deprivation, disturbed nocturnal sleep, circadian rhythm disturbances, sleep-related breathing disorders, or a medical condition. This chapter reviews the primary hypersomnias of narcolepsy and idiopathic hypersomnia. Sleep-related movement disorders, including restless legs syndrome and periodic limb movements of sleep, are also commonly encountered in clinical practice. These common syndromes are reviewed in this chapter.

Sleep-related breathing disorders are categorized into obstructive sleep apnea syndromes, central sleep apnea syndrome, and sleep-related hypoventilation or hypoxic syndromes. These disorders can occur in adults and children. Clinical characteristics, diagnosis, and treatment are discussed in this chapter. Sleep apnea occurs when recurrent complete (apnea) or nearly complete (hypopnea) cessation of airflow develops, accompanied by preservation of the respiratory drive manifested as persistent respiratory muscle effort. Apnea is defined as the cessation of airflow for more than 10 seconds, using a valid measure of airflow. Hypopnea is an airflow reduction of at least 30% from baseline that lasts at least 10 seconds and is accompanied by an oxygen desaturation of 4% or more.

There is a high prevalence of sleep-related breathing disorders in the form of obstructive and central sleep apnea as well as spontaneous oxygen desaturation in children with Prader–Willi syndrome (PWS). Most cases are asymptomatic and if untreated go on to develop unfavorable neurodevelopmental, cardiovascular, and cerebrovascular outcomes. Hence, sleep study or polysomnography (PSG) is recommended in all children at the time of diagnosis as well as with the development of certain risk factors including symptoms of sleep apnea, before and after initiation of recombinant growth hormone (rGH) therapy. The use of rGH in children with PWS has been shown to improve central sleep apnea but also shown to be associated with worsening of OSA. PSG is ideally performed in a sleep laboratory. Various types of PSG devices are available depending on the biological parameters that are desired to be monitored. Sleep disorders in children are distinct from those seen in adults and have different diagnostic scoring criteria necessitating a trained pediatric sleep specialist to analyze the PSG recording. Through the clinical case vignette of a 14-year-old girl with PWS, severe obesity, and sleep disordered breathing, this review aims to highlight the need, timing, types, analysis, and interpretation of sleep studies in infants and older children with PWS, particularly in relation to rGH therapy. There is a paucity of literature on sleep studies in children with PWS in the local setting. Thus this review also suggests the need for adapting the existing Western guidelines for PSG in Indian children with PWS.
